#041783 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#041783 is composed of 1.6% red, 9%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.9% cyan, 82.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 231 degrees, a saturation of 94.1% and a lightness of 26.5%. #041783 color hex could be obtained by blending #082eff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#041783 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#041783 has RGB values of R:4, G:23,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0.82,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 268163.
